B’dos police seize $8M worth of cocaine/marijuana/arrest 4 men

Barbados police have seized more than eight million dollars worth of cocaine and marijuana and arrested four men on a boat that was intercepted off Barbados.

The Barbados Police Service says the three Barbadians and a Venezuelan were on a vessel that was intercepted about 18 nautical miles southwest of South Point, Barbados on Thursday, April 11th.

When the vessel was searched police officers found a number of packages that contained what appeared to be marijuana and which weighed more than 13-hundred pounds.

They also found about 150 pounds of what’s suspected to be cocaine.

The drug haul has a total value of more than 8.2 million Barbados dollars.

The four men have been charged with possession, possession with intent to supply and trafficking cocaine and marijuana.

The four accused are 41-year-old Christopher Johnson of Bannister Land, Martindale Road, St. Michael who was the captain of the vessel, 42-year-old Roland Coward of Salters Land, St. George, 34-year-old Zico Graham of Simmons Land, Rendezvous, Christ Church, and 33-year-old Wilmer Hueto, a Venezuelan national.

They appeared before Magistrate Carolyn Ward-Sargeant at the District ‘B’ Magistrates Court yesterday, April 18th, and have been remanded to Dodds Prison.

They are scheduled to reappear in court on May 2nd.
